Delicious Ways to Season Chicken for Baking

Chicken is a versatile and delicious protein that can be seasoned in a variety of ways to create a mouthwatering meal. Baking chicken is a healthy and convenient cooking method that allows the flavors of the seasonings to infuse into the meat. Whether you prefer bold and spicy flavors or a more subtle and savory taste, there are endless possibilities for seasoning chicken to bake.

1. Classic Herbs and Spices

For a timeless and flavorful option, consider seasoning your chicken with a classic blend of herbs and spices. A simple mixture of sal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ika can add depth and richness to the chicken. You can also add a sprinkle of dried oregano and thyme for an aromatic and earthy touch.

2. Tangy Citrus Marinade

For a zesty and refreshing flavor, try marinating your chicken in a tangy citrus mixture. Combine freshly squeezed lemon juice, lime juice, olive oil, minced garlic, and a touch of honey for a bright and lively marinade. Let the chicken soak in the marinade for at least 30 minutes before baking to allow the flavors to fully develop.

3. Spicy Cajun Seasoning

If you’re a fan of bold and spicy flavors, a Cajun seasoning blend is a perfect choice for seasoning chicken. Create your own Cajun seasoning by combining paprika, cayenne pepper, onion powder, garlic powder, and dried thyme. The result is a fiery and aromatic seasoning that will give your baked chicken a kick of heat.

4. Sweet and Savory Honey Mustard

For a sweet and savory twist, consider coating your chicken in a luscious honey mustard glaze. Mix together Dijon mustard, honey, olive oil, minced garlic, and a pinch of salt for a delectable glaze that caramelizes beautifully as the chicken bakes.

5. Garlic and Herb Butter

For a rich and indulgent flavor, slather your chicken with a garlic and herb butter before baking. Combine softened butter, minced garlic, chopped fresh parsley, rosemary, and thyme. Gently lift the skin of the chicken and spread the flavored butter underneath for an incredibly moist and flavorful result.

FAQ:
What are some popular seasonings for baked chicken?
Popular seasonings for baked chicken include gar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, cayenne pepper, Italian seasoning, lemon pepper, and a simple salt and pepper combination. You can also experiment with herbs like thyme, rosemary, and oregano for added flavor.
How can I ensure that the seasoning sticks to the chicken?
To ensure that the seasoning sticks to the chicken, pat the chicken dry with paper towels before applying the seasonings. This will help the seasonings adhere to the surface of the chicken, resulting in a more flavorful end product.
Should I season the chicken before or after baking?
It’s best to season the chicken before baking to allow the flavors to penetrate the meat. However, if you forget to season it beforehand, you can also sprinkle additional seasoning on the chicken after it’s been baked.
Can I use a marinade to season the chicken before baking?
Yes, marinating the chicken before baking can infuse it with flavor and keep it moist. You can use a simple marinade of olive oil, lemon juice, garlic, and herbs to season the chicken before baking.
How long should I marinate the chicken before baking?
For best results, marinate the chicken for at least 30 minutes to 24 hours before baking. This will allow enough time for the flavors to permeate the meat and enhance its taste.
What is a simple seasoning blend for baked chicken?
A simple seasoning blend for baked chicken can consist of salt, pepper, garlic powder, and paprika. This combination provides a basic yet flavorful seasoning for the chicken.
Can I use store-bought seasoning blends for baked chicken?
Yes, you can use store-bought seasoning blends for convenience. There are various pre-made seasoning blends available in the market, such as lemon pepper, Cajun, or barbecue seasoning, that can be used to season chicken before baking.
